
Group A.C.E. in Chuja Island transformed into 'Urban Fisherman'.
On the afternoon of December 4, MBC MUSIC aired "A.C.E Project: Chuja Island" with A.C.E.
On the same day, A.C.E. held a fishing contest, and continuously caught fish from the ship. In particular, member Kim Byung-kwan picked up the biggest manta rays and became the "Kim Tae-gong," while Dong-hoon was taught by the captain and learned the joy of fishing by catching a song after a long wait.
The A.C.E. was also a little fun for those who saw it as a colorful daily release, ranging from samchi eating show to chicken ASMR, a specialty of the restaurant's Chuja Island for dinner.
In addition, the A.C.E. also captured the hearts of those who saw it with a warm face by announcing that they would give special memories to the residents of Chuja Island with a mini concert.
Project A.C.E. is a self-sustaining survival reality that requires making money directly on the unfamiliar island of Chuja Island, featuring the natural daily lives of the vibrant A.C.E. and warm episodes of the islanders.
A.C.E., who plays as an entertainment idol, is currently enjoying global popularity and is set to perform in New York following Chicago and Atlanta with the tour's "UNDER COVER: AREA US."
